Troubleshooting
Problem What to check
Unable to send
audio from a
computer to the
T1 via a USB
connection.
(cont.)
• Check that the USB signal is assigned to the desired audio engine inputs.
See “PC to USB” in the Prefs menu.
• Verify that the audio engine input channels assigned to the incoming USB
signal are not muted and their volume controls are turned up.
• Make sure that the appropriate input channel Trim control is turned up
enough so that the green LED is on (indicating that there is a strong input
signal).
• Check the Input and Output level meters under the Prefs menu to confirm
that there is a signal at both the input and output stages.
• Verify that your computer USB output is working by connecting another
USB-compatible audio device.
• If you are using recording software on a computer, check the software
requirements. You may need to configure the software settings for
48kHz/24-bit operation.
